More infoThis Sunday see’s the return of Andover Half Marathon from Andover Trail Events.
This half marathon takes place across mixed terrain (84% road) and starts and finishes on Andover High Street. Runners gather from 7am and set out at 8am. You will travel south of the town through the quiet and very picturesque villages, with views of the three iron age hill forts.

More infoWhitchurch watermeadows are sites of special scientific interest (SSSIs) and sites of interest in nature conservation (SINCs), but what do you know about their origins? If you are interested in finding out more about Hampshire’s watermeadows, then check out this free online event brought to you by the Watercress & Winterbourne’s team.
The origins of water meadows are lost in medieval times, yet their remnants can still be seen throughout the Hampshire valleys. Surface water irrigation expanded in Wessex and throughout England from the 16th century, and remained a sustainable agricultural system for more than 300 years.
In this talk, Dr Kathy Stearne will uncover the origins of water meadows in England, their management and importance to agriculture through the centuries, and why they are still important to our landscape, history, and ecology today.
